A Lunch-Hour Seminar on Computer Assisted Legal Research with Benjamin L. Carroll, III, Esq.
Mr. Carroll practiced trial and appellate law for thirty years and currently concentrates in mediation and arbitration. He teaches Legal
Research, Computer-Assisted Legal Research, Litigation, Advanced Litigation and Rights of the Disadvantaged at the Kapiolani Community College Legal Education Department. He also
teaches Negotiation at the Matsunaga Peace Institute. He served as Executive Director of the Neighborhood Justice Center for five years and taught the Mediation Clinic at UH Richardson School of Law. He received his BA and JD at the University of Texas at Austin and an MBA from the University of Hawaii.
